Vignetting was at -45 Amount and 0 Midpoint. However, there is more:
1. There is a circular grad applied to the background with minus 0.5 f/stop exposure, half-feathered (see the attached files)
2. A brush with -50 Highlights
3. A brush with -100 Highlights
4. My global settings (see the attachment)
5. In HSL panel, Blues were set at -50 and Greens at -36... that helped darken the truck's back window and greenery in the background. Darkening Blue also darkens the t-shirt of the OOF guy, making it less obtrusive. The rest of HSL was on Auto.
6. There is some local Clarity (+30) and Exposure (+35) applied to the main guy's body and face and then some extra Exposure just for the face (+35).
There you go! As you can see, I prefer manual adjustments to any canned pre-set or auto program.
